Challenges for Efficient Delivery of European Structural and Investment Funds



Traditional European cohesion policy undergoes a major change. It is no longer a policy for the poorer regions. This policy should be seen as an important tool for allowing the use of differentiated potentials of all EU territories to achieve European-wide objectives. According to the legislative package for 2014–2020 the reformed cohesion policy has built-in, new important features helping to enhance its effectiveness, but the real change depends on the will and ability of the Commission, European institutions, Member States and other stakeholders to implement it successfully within the coming years.
